'06 Monterey has AX4N tranny -- will other AX4N's fit?
 
I have an '06 Monterey minivan with a lot of miles that the tranny just blew out on. (Chain.)

I looked up the trans that it takes. It's a AX4N or 4F50N.

I see that this is a common trans.

I found a used one fairly near where I live.

It's from a '98 Taurus -- but has same trans number!

The years are really different, engines are different, but same trans, I guess. ('98 Taurus had 3.0V6 or 3.4V8. My minivan has a 4.2V6.)

Could that old trans possibly fit into my minivan? Do these trans numbers MEAN ANYTHING useful to me? If not, is there another number I could use? Is there a rule that you have to limit yourself to the twin/clone of your vehicle?

The guy who has the trans bought it for a Lincoln that also had that trans number yet it didn't fit due to a diff pump mount bracket. Sheesh, in that case there should've been a diff part number. We need something we can go by!
